Michelin shells out $1 million for U.S. Red Cross
CLERMONT-FERRAND, France — In the face of disaster, Michelin has stepped up and donated $1 million to the American Red Cross relief fund for victims of Tuesday’s terrorist attacks in the U.S.
They are also opening the fund up to their employees from around the world who wish to add to the fund.
Michelin chief executive officer, Edouard Michelin says “It is impossible to find words to express the anguish we feel for the tragedy that has befallen the United States. On behalf of Michelin employees throughout the world, I offer our heartfelt sympathy to those touched by this disaster. We hope our contribution will help in some small way to assist those in need.”
Michelin North America president Jim Micali echoed those sentiments.
“Michelin employees in the United States have been deeply affected by the needs of the victims of these terrible events,” says Micali. He adds that further contributions will be forthcoming from the company.
